A LFS has a "big" (4") CL for sale, three inches is about the max I've seen for sale. It's 30 bucks but is a loner. Is it worth buying knowing it will be a loner in my tank for a few months. I have four 1.5-2" in a growout situation and can't put them in the main tank yet. Will this loner be OK by himself for a while? Or should I pass?

Buy even though it is two to three times bigger than my others?
No troubles w/ the larger one bulling the smaller ones that are two to three times smaller?

In a one on one situation it's possible. But with 5 loaches together any aggression gets spread out and is generally limited to 'playfighting'.

The big one will be the boss loach for sure, but they should be fine together :)
